I'm on the loser bench

I had surgery this past Tuesday, home the next day. Not too much pain, just a bit by my bigger incision. But its tolerable. So far keeping all liquids down, no puking. I slept ok, but it hurts too bad to lie on my side. So sleeping on my stinks. But that's nothing. I will be back to work next Thursday. So for now, just walking, drinking my protein shakes and alot of water. Hope everyone else is doing well.
